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Mitcham Eastfields to Egton start from as little as £41.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Mitcham Eastfields to Egton start from £91.90 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Mitcham Eastfields to Egton are available for £203.40 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Everything you need to know about Egton Station

Welcome to Egton Train Station

Nestled in the picturesque North Yorkshire Moors, Egton Train Station is a quaint and charming railway stop that serves the local community and travelers exploring this scenic part of the UK. While it may be small in size, Egton provides essential access to nearby attractions and is an integral part of the Esk Valley railway line journey. Whether you're a seasoned commuter or a leisure traveler, Egton's rustic charm offers a unique travel experience.

Facilities at Egton Station

Despite its quaint appearance, Egton Station offers a range of essential facilities for the convenience of travelers. Although there is no staffed ticket office, passengers can collect tickets from on-site ticket machines, which are accessible to all users. While the standard amenities like seating areas, waiting rooms, restrooms, and refreshment facilities are not present, travelers can utilize customer help points for additional assistance.

For those with accessibility needs, it's important to note that Egton is categorized as a 'Category C' station, which unfortunately means there is no step-free access and all access is via steps. However, an induction loop is available, and accessible ticket machines are provided. Passengers in need of further assistance can contact the helpline at 0800 200 6060 for support from train conductors.

Transport Links for Onward Journeys

Despite its remote setting, Egton offers potential onward travel options. Replacement road transport services can be accessed on the main road near the station when necessary. Taxis can be arranged using the service outlined on the Northern Railway's website. Although nearby bus services are limited, travelers can call Busline at 0870 608 2608 to explore local bus options. However, there's no bicycle hire service directly at the station.
